In 2023, Brazil's import of mineral and aerated waters was approximately 1.493 million USD. The forecast from 2024 to 2028 shows a steady increase with values ranging from 1.5134 million USD in 2024 to 1.5941 million USD in 2028. This represents a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of about 1.6% over these forecasted years. Year-on-year variations suggest a gradual rise, reflecting a stable and modest growth pattern in Brazil's imports.
